Wash the fresh mint leaves thoroughly under cold water to remove any dirt. Pat dry with a clean kitchen towel or paper towels.
In a food processor, combine the mint leaves, walnuts, and garlic cloves. Pulse a few times to coarsely chop the ingredients.
Add the lemon juice, salt, and ground black pepper to the mixture in the food processor.
While the food processor is running on low speed, gradually drizzle in the olive oil. Continue processing until a smooth paste forms. Stop occasionally to scrape down the sides of the bowl to ensure even blending.
Taste the paste and adjust seasoning if needed, adding more salt, pepper, or lemon juice to suit your preference.
Transfer the Naneh Mint Paste to a sterilized jar or airtight container. Drizzle a thin layer of olive oil over the top to help preserve it.
Store in the refrigerator for up to 1 week. Serve with bread, use as a marinade, or mix into soups and stews to enhance their flavor.
